Patents by Inventor Akshina Gupta
Akshina Gupta has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 12288455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for identifying wildfire in satellite imagery. In some implementations, a server obtains a satellite image of a geographic region and a date corresponding to when the satellite image was generated. The server determines a number of pixels in the satellite image that are indicated as on fire. The server obtains satellite imagery of the geographic region from before the date. The server generates a statistical distribution from the satellite imagery. The server determines a likelihood that the satellite image illustrates fire based on a comparison of the determined number of pixels in the satellite image that are indicated as on fire to the generated statistical distribution. The server can compare the determined likelihood to a threshold. In response to comparing the determined likelihood to the threshold, the server provides an indication that the satellite image illustrates fire.Type: GrantFiled: February 27, 2024Date of Patent: April 29, 2025Assignee: X Development LLCInventors: Eliot Julien Cowan, Avery Noam Cowan, Akshina Gupta
-
Publication number: 20250077566Abstract: Implementations are described herein for automatically generating multimodal geospatial workflows for accomplishing geospatial tasks. In various implementations, a natural language request may be processed based on generative model(s) such as LLM(s) to generate workflow output tokens that identify high-level actions for completing a geospatial task conveyed in the natural language request. First data indicative of the high-level actions may be processed using one or more of the generative models to generate dataset output tokens that identify responsive dataset(s) that likely contain data responsive to the geospatial task. Second data indicative of both the high-level actions and the responsive dataset(s) may be processed based on one or more of the generative models to generate data manipulation output tokens that identify data manipulation instructions for assembling data from the responsive dataset(s) into a response that fulfills the geospatial task.Type: ApplicationFiled: August 27, 2024Publication date: March 6, 2025Inventors: Ananya Gupta, Gearoid Murphy, Artem Goncharuk, Akshina Gupta, Haoyu Zhang, Adrian Walker
-
Publication number: 20250036913Abstract: Methods, systems, and apparatus for using one or more machine learning (ML) models to mitigate effects of climate change by evaluating impact of wildfire mitigation actions (WMAs) for selective deployment of WMAs.Type: ApplicationFiled: July 25, 2023Publication date: January 30, 2025Inventors: Akshina Gupta, Eliot Julien Cowan
-
Publication number: 20240331518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for identifying wildfire in satellite imagery. In some implementations, a server obtains a satellite image of a geographic region and a date corresponding to when the satellite image was generated. The server determines a number of pixels in the satellite image that are indicated as on fire. The server obtains satellite imagery of the geographic region from before the date. The server generates a statistical distribution from the satellite imagery. The server determines a likelihood that the satellite image illustrates fire based on a comparison of the determined number of pixels in the satellite image that are indicated as on fire to the generated statistical distribution. The server can compare the determined likelihood to a threshold. In response to comparing the determined likelihood to the threshold, the server provides an indication that the satellite image illustrates fire.Type: ApplicationFiled: February 27, 2024Publication date: October 3, 2024Inventors: Eliot Julien Cowan, Avery Noam Cowan, Akshina Gupta
-
Patent number: 12080137Abstract: Methods, systems, and apparatus, including computer programs encoded on computer storage media, for identifying wildfire in satellite imagery. In some implementations, a server obtains a satellite image of a geographic region and a date corresponding to when the satellite image was generated. The server determines a number of pixels in the satellite image that are indicated as on fire. The server obtains satellite imagery of the geographic region from before the date. The server generates a statistical distribution from the satellite imagery. The server determines a likelihood that the satellite image illustrates fire based on a comparison of the determined number of pixels in the satellite image that are indicated as on fire to the generated statistical distribution. The server can compare the determined likelihood to a threshold. In response to comparing the determined likelihood to the threshold, the server provides an indication that the satellite image illustrates fire.Type: GrantFiled: July 6, 2021Date of Patent: September 3, 2024Assignee: X Development LLCInventors: Eliot Julien Cowan, Avery Noam Cowan, Akshina Gupta
-
Publication number: 20240233346Abstract: Methods, systems, and apparatus for obtaining input features representative of a region of space, processing an input comprising the input features through the ML model to generate a prediction describing predicted features of the region of space, obtaining result features describing the region of space, determining a value of at least one evaluation metric that relates the predicted features and the result features, that at least one evaluation metric including one of a distance score, a pyramiding density error, and min-max intersection over union (IOU) score, and training the ML model responsive to the at least one evaluation metric. Other implementations of this aspect include corresponding systems, apparatus, and computer programs, configured to perform the actions of the methods, encoded on computer storage devices.Type: ApplicationFiled: October 24, 2023Publication date: July 11, 2024Inventors: Avery Noam Cowan, Nikhil Suresh, Akshina Gupta, David Andre, Eliot Julien Cowan, Gearoid Murphy
-
Publication number: 20240221310Abstract: Methods, systems, and apparatus for receiving, by a wildfire modeling system, region of interest (ROI) data representative of pixels that represent a geographical ROI, generating, by the wildfire modeling system, transition probabilities for each pixel in the ROI data, determining, by the wildfire modeling system, chained probabilities along each path in a set of paths within the ROI, adjusting, by the wildfire modeling system, chained probabilities based on a likelihood of ignition of a starting pixel represented in the ROI data, combining, by the fire modeling system, the adjusted chained probabilities to provide connectivity data that represents respective likelihood of spread of a wildfire from the starting pixel to each other pixel within the ROI, and displaying a connectivity map that graphically represents connectivity data of each pixel within the ROI.Type: ApplicationFiled: December 27, 2023Publication date: July 4, 2024Inventors: Akshina Gupta, Nisarg Ghanyshambhai Vyas, Krishna Kumar Rao, Rushabh Nikhilkumar Solanki, Shivani Jayantkumar Upadhyay
-
Publication number: 20240135691Abstract: Methods, systems, and apparatus for obtaining input features representative of a region of space, processing an input comprising the input features through the ML model to generate a prediction describing predicted features of the region of space, obtaining result features describing the region of space, determining a value of at least one evaluation metric that relates the predicted features and the result features, that at least one evaluation metric including one of a distance score, a pyramiding density error, and min-max intersection over union (IOU) score, and training the ML model responsive to the at least one evaluation metric. Other implementations of this aspect include corresponding systems, apparatus, and computer programs, configured to perform the actions of the methods, encoded on computer storage devices.Type: ApplicationFiled: October 23, 2023Publication date: April 25, 2024Inventors: Avery Noam Cowan, Nikhil Suresh, Akshina Gupta, David Andre, Eliot Julien Cowan
-
Publication number: 20230259769Abstract: Methods, systems, and apparatus, including computer programs encoded on a computer storage medium, for training a machine learning model to perform a machine learning task. In one aspect, a method includes: obtaining a set of training examples; obtaining, for each training example, a respective metadata label that characterizes the training example; and training the machine learning model over a sequence of training stages, including, at each training stage: identifying a selection criterion corresponding to the current training stage that defines a criterion for selecting training examples based on the metadata labels of the training examples; selecting a proper subset of the set training examples as training data for the current training stage in accordance with the selection criterion for the current training stage; and updating the machine learning model by training the machine learning model on the training data for the current training stage.Type: ApplicationFiled: February 13, 2023Publication date: August 17, 2023Inventors: Akshina GUPTA, Elito Julien Cowan, Krishna Kumar Rao
-
Publication number: 20230177816Abstract: Methods, systems, and apparatus for receiving a request for a risk assessment for a parcel, receiving a set of images for the parcel, the set of images including two or more images, each image having an image scale and an image resolution that is different from other images in the set of images, providing a first-level feature embedding and a second-level feature embedding, the first-level feature embedding being provided by processing a first-level image through a first-level machine learning (ML) model, and the second-level feature embedding being provided by processing a second-level image through a second-level ML model, determining a risk assessment at least partially by processing each of the first-level feature embedding and a second-level feature embedding through a fusion network, and providing a representation of the risk assessment for display.Type: ApplicationFiled: December 6, 2022Publication date: June 8, 2023Inventors: Xin Li, Akshina Gupta, Nishanth Singaraju, Eliot Julien Cowan
-
Publication number: 20230177408Abstract: Methods, systems, and apparatus for obtaining a first plurality of data elements, each data element representing a fire-related metric of a geographic region, determining, using at least a subset of the first data elements, one or more values representing one or more derived fire-related metrics, associating the one or more values with the first data elements, obtaining a second plurality of data elements, each data element representing a fire-related metric of the geographic region, and training a machine learning (ML) model using at least a subset of the first plurality of data elements, at least a subset of the second plurality of data elements, and values associated with the subset of the first plurality of data elements to provide a trained ML model.Type: ApplicationFiled: December 6, 2022Publication date: June 8, 2023Inventors: Akshina Gupta, Eliot Julien Cowan
-
Publication number: 20230177407Abstract: Methods, systems, and apparatus for providing a ML model for inference, the ML model having been trained using a first set of training data to provide predictions associated with an adverse event, after training of the ML model, receiving data from one or more data sources, the data representative of characteristics relevant to predictions associated with the adverse event, providing a second set of training data, determining, by a trigger module, a trigger decision based on a set of signals at least partially determined from the second set of training data, the trigger decision indicating whether the ML model is to be one of updated and retrained based on the second set of training data, and selectively executing one of updating and retraining of the ML model using at least a portion of the second set of training data in response to the trigger decision.Type: ApplicationFiled: December 6, 2022Publication date: June 8, 2023Inventors: Akshina Gupta, Eliot Julien Cowan, Krishna Kumar Rao